Lawn Care and Landscaping require a strategic approach that varies with each season to maintain both the health and appearance of your lawn. In spring, clear away winter debris, aerate the soil for better root nutrient uptake, and adjust mower settings higher to stimulate growth without causing damage. As temperatures rise in summer, lower the mower blades, apply targeted fertilizers, and manage weeds to keep the grass healthy and disease-free. Efficient watering is key, so adapt to local weather patterns to conserve water. When fall arrives, focus on clearing away leaves and dead plant material, prune perennials, and over-seed with hardy grass types to strengthen your lawn against the cold. In winter, protect sensitive plants and ensure irrigation systems are drained to prevent freeze damage. By following these seasonal lawn care practices, you can sustain a resilient, vibrant landscape throughout the year.

Strategic Lawn Maintenance: Tailoring Your Approach Across Seasons for a Thriving Landscape
Engaging in strategic lawn maintenance is essential for cultivating a thriving landscape throughout the year. As seasons change, so do the needs of your lawn. In spring, focus on lawn care practices that revitalize your grass after the dormancy of winter. Remove any debris and thatch, aerate compacted soil, and apply a balanced fertilizer to promote healthy growth. Regular mowing at higher settings begins in early spring to encourage robust growth without stressing the young shoots.
Summer demands a more vigilant approach to landscaping as heat and increased sunlight can strain your lawn. Continue with routine mowing, but lower the blade to prevent the grass from becoming too lush and vulnerable to disease. Watering should be adjusted according to local weather conditions, ensuring that your lawn receives sufficient hydration without runoff or waste. As autumn approaches, reduce fertilization and focus on leaf removal to allow sunlight to reach the grass. Finally, in the cooler months of fall and winter, your efforts should shift towards protecting your lawn from the cold and preparing the soil for the next growing season. Over-seeding with hardy grass varieties can fill in bare spots and enhance resilience against winter’s challenges.
